+/* Instruction cache. */
+#define SI_CONTEXT_INV_ICACHE          (R600_CONTEXT_PRIVATE_FLAG << 0)
+/* Cache used by scalar memory (SMEM) instructions. They also use TC
+ * as a second level cache, which isn't flushed by this.
+ * Other names: constant cache, data cache, DCACHE */
+#define SI_CONTEXT_INV_KCACHE          (R600_CONTEXT_PRIVATE_FLAG << 1)
+/* Caches used by vector memory (VMEM) instructions.
+ * L1 can optionally be bypassed (GLC=1) and can only be used by shaders.
+ * L2 is used by shaders and can be used by other blocks (CP, sDMA). */
+#define SI_CONTEXT_INV_TC_L1           (R600_CONTEXT_PRIVATE_FLAG << 2)
+#define SI_CONTEXT_INV_TC_L2           (R600_CONTEXT_PRIVATE_FLAG << 3)
+/* Framebuffer caches. */
+#define SI_CONTEXT_FLUSH_AND_INV_CB_META (R600_CONTEXT_PRIVATE_FLAG << 4)
+#define SI_CONTEXT_FLUSH_AND_INV_DB_META (R600_CONTEXT_PRIVATE_FLAG << 5)
+#define SI_CONTEXT_FLUSH_AND_INV_DB    (R600_CONTEXT_PRIVATE_FLAG << 6)
+#define SI_CONTEXT_FLUSH_AND_INV_CB    (R600_CONTEXT_PRIVATE_FLAG << 7)
+/* Engine synchronization. */
+#define SI_CONTEXT_VS_PARTIAL_FLUSH    (R600_CONTEXT_PRIVATE_FLAG << 8)
+#define SI_CONTEXT_PS_PARTIAL_FLUSH    (R600_CONTEXT_PRIVATE_FLAG << 9)
+#define SI_CONTEXT_CS_PARTIAL_FLUSH    (R600_CONTEXT_PRIVATE_FLAG << 10)
+#define SI_CONTEXT_VGT_FLUSH           (R600_CONTEXT_PRIVATE_FLAG << 11)
+#define SI_CONTEXT_VGT_STREAMOUT_SYNC  (R600_CONTEXT_PRIVATE_FLAG << 12)
+/* Compute only. */
+#define SI_CONTEXT_FLUSH_WITH_INV_L2   (R600_CONTEXT_PRIVATE_FLAG << 13) /* TODO: merge with TC? */
+#define SI_CONTEXT_FLAG_COMPUTE                (R600_CONTEXT_PRIVATE_FLAG << 14)
+
+#define SI_CONTEXT_FLUSH_AND_INV_FRAMEBUFFER (SI_CONTEXT_FLUSH_AND_INV_CB | \
+                                             SI_CONTEXT_FLUSH_AND_INV_CB_META | \
+                                             SI_CONTEXT_FLUSH_AND_INV_DB | \
+                                             SI_CONTEXT_FLUSH_AND_INV_DB_META)
